Today's Update:

Just what the hell IS a Final Smash? Well, that's what this update's about. It's an insanely powerful special move featured in the earliest Brawl video (which was featured at E3 2006). What attack it is depends on the character. Apparently, it can only be used once, and only after obtaining an item called the Smash Ball. Oh, and, unlike in the movie, you don't have to use the Final Smash right away (though they were most likely pressed for time and didn't want to show an extra 15 seconds of Mario actually aiming his attack).

And, of course, since Mario to Nintendo is OMGTEHAWESOMENESS, he is the first to get a Final Smash entry. His Final Smash is called the Mario Finale (SO creative. Good job!). As seen in the video, it launches two huge fireballs that totally pwn any unfortunate opponent caught in them.
